From the back of the book:
Once Nanna took me on the train to Sydney. When we were getting near the city I could see down into people's backyards. They were all held apart by rusty corrugated iron. Nobody grew any vegetables. There wasn't room for anything at all except for a washing line and dunny.
"Yards like pocket handkerchiefs," Nanna said.
"I never want to go to the city to live." I said.
"We won't have to worry about going to the city, the city's coming to us."
